Performance, Range, and Fast-Charging Capability

Mercedes-Benz is launching the model with the C 400 4MATIC® Electric, a version rated at 482 horsepower and capable of 0 to 60 mph in a claimed 3.9 seconds. That performance is supported by a rear electric drive unit, an innovative two-speed transmission, and available rear-axle steering that helps the sedan feel agile in tighter spaces while maintaining confidence at higher speeds.

Just as important, the new electric C-Class is built for longer drives. Mercedes-Benz quotes up to 762 kilometers of WLTP range, along with the ability to add up to 325 kilometers of WLTP-estimated range in as little as 10 minutes at compatible DC fast-charging stations. The vehicle also uses an 800-volt architecture and a 94-kWh usable battery to support both efficiency and charging performance.

Comfort That Feels True to Mercedes-Benz

Mercedes-Benz describes the cabin of the electric C-Class with a simple idea: “Welcome home.” That message comes through in the overall interior design, which blends flowing surfaces, premium materials, and a more immersive digital environment. The purpose-built electric platform also helps create a roomier cabin with generous passenger space, a practical trunk, and an additional front storage compartment.

Available features elevate the experience even further. Highlights include optional high-end front seats with massage and ventilation, a panoramic roof with available SKY CONTROL dimming technology, and an ambient lighting experience that can illuminate 162 stars in the roof. Mercedes-Benz has also focused heavily on acoustic refinement, thermal comfort, and material quality, including an available independently certified vegan interior.

MB.OS, MBUX, and a Smarter Driving Experience

Technology is central to the identity of the all-new electric C-Class. The model debuts with the Mercedes-Benz Operating System, or MB.OS, which is designed to support over-the-air updates and a more connected ownership experience over time. This new software foundation works across infotainment, navigation, charging, comfort systems, and driver assistance features.

Inside, drivers can also expect a highly advanced display environment, including an available 39.1-inch MBUX Hyperscreen. Mercedes-Benz pairs this with a next-generation MBUX Virtual Assistant, Google-based navigation technology, and electric-route planning tools that help optimize charging stops and battery preparation. Frequently Asked Questions About the 2027 Mercedes-Benz Electric C-Class

Is the 2027 Mercedes-Benz electric C-Class a completely new model?

Yes. Mercedes-Benz has introduced the electric C-Class as an all-new interpretation of the C-Class sedan, built around a dedicated electric architecture and a new digital ecosystem.

What range has Mercedes-Benz announced for the electric C-Class?

Mercedes-Benz cites up to 762 kilometers of range under the WLTP test cycle. U.S. EPA figures have not been announced in the material available so far.

How quickly can the electric C-Class charge?

Mercedes-Benz states that the vehicle can add up to 325 kilometers of WLTP-estimated range in as little as 10 minutes at compatible DC fast-charging stations.

What are some of the standout luxury features?

Available highlights include the MBUX Hyperscreen, AIRMATIC® air suspension, rear-axle steering, massage front seats, advanced ambient lighting, and the available SKY CONTROL panoramic roof.
